Output 52d8324f098afab79dcc2942567885ddc0d861dcd96718524f8824487f15a3ea:10

value
756098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ff6cf0dca3b1dfa672c0918f2478ff9a66181d0 OP_EQUAL
address
3EpEDYxgdr4Xk4gVygeLXK6y2TEagKWHrD
transaction
52d8324f098afab79dcc2942567885ddc0d861dcd96718524f8824487f15a3ea
spent
true